Users are reporting, and we have confirmed wake from sleep causing instability in Mountain Lion on NVIDIA GeForce Fermi based GT 430, GTS 450, GTX 550 Ti, GT 620, GT 630 Cards only. Above is a pic of what's happening upon wake and it seems to only affect these models that are using the GF108 or GF116 GPU. Because of the these issues we have now placed a * on the GTX 550 Ti in the CustoMac Buyer's Guide.
